Hi all,
I'm using log4cplus in my application to get a log. It's working fine. But I want to add some logs only in debug mode. I mean if the application install build in debug mode some additional logs are printed to the file, in release mode it's not. How can I do this. Is anyone of you use it?
Thanks.
I appreciate your help all the time...
CodingLover
|
|
|
|
|
Few years ago, I used to use the very simple following method to trace my debug stuff.
maybe you can inspirate from it:
#ifdef DEBUG
#define TRACE printf
#else
int TRACE(const TCHAR*, ...) { return 0; }
#endif
then you use it just like printf(), and it will trace only if DEBUG macro is defined:
TRACE("hello world");

I want on variable to hold a shared_ptr object, and its type needs variable.
void * can be cast directly, but it's not a shared pointer.
Here is a way, but not so good:
struct ItemData {
int m_type;
shared_ptr<type1*> pType1;
shared_ptr<type2*> pType2;
}
system
|
|
|
|
|
I'm not sure I understood your question, but you can't cast a shared pointer. A shared pointer is not a pointer, it's just a class instance that wraps a pointer. However, you can retrieve the stored pointer (with get()) and cast the return value.
